PDC_REPORT_CreazioneDB/sql/storedTestbes/C6Mart_TabellaCaratteriAnomali.sql
2025-06-06 19:02:52 +02:00

38 lines
1.0 KiB
SQL

-- 1. Caratteri Anomali
CREATE procedure [C6Mart].[TabellaCaratteriAnomali]
as
begin
create table #TableCaratteriAnomali (
[Val_Ascii] [smallint] NOT NULL,
[Val_Char] [varchar](1) NOT NULL,
[Rete] [varchar](1) NOT NULL,
[Cod_Fiscale] [varchar](16) NOT NULL,
[Nome_Campo] [varchar](50) NOT NULL,
[Val_Campo] [varchar](150) NOT NULL
)
INSERT INTO #TableCaratteriAnomali
exec [C6Mart].[CercaCaratteriAnomali]
select a.*,
c.Indirizzo as Indirizzo_vContratti,
d.indirizzo as indirizzo_Anag,
d.localita as localita_Anag,
d.Provincia as provincia_anag,
d.nazione as nazione_anag,
d.presso as presso_anag
--into #RecordDaModificare
from #TableCaratteriAnomali a
inner join c6mart.gestione_pdf_ftp b
on a.rete = b.rete
and
a.cod_fiscale = b.codicefiscale
inner join C6Mart.VCONTRATTI c
on a.rete = c.rete
and
a.cod_fiscale = c.cod_fiscale
inner join C6Mart.ANAG_CLIENTI d
on a.rete = d.rete
and
a.cod_fiscale = d.cod_fiscale
where b.DataInvio is null
drop table #TableCaratteriAnomali
end